ACADEMIC EXCELLENCE

Messiah Lutheran School is a member of the Wisconsin Lutheran Synod School system, the fourth-largest parochial system in the nation.

The curriculum at Messiah Lutheran School is an extensive one, and each child is able to receive individualized instruction due to the small class sizes here. Each room is intentionally capped at approximately 20 students in order to maintain greater teaching interaction. Each of the students is taught all of the core classes, including religion, art, physical education, and music instruction. In addition, each classroom has Internet access and is equipped with a computer lab where the children receive instruction on how to properly use them.

Each of our teaching staff holds at a minimum a bachelor’s degree in elementary education and/or child development from an accredited and well-respected college.

BENEFITS OF A MULTI-GRADE CLASSROOM

Multi-grade classrooms have contributed greatly to the WELS school system’s 150 years of academic success.

  • These classrooms are filled with a great range of books, materials and stimuli, which are available to all students, no matter what the grade level.
  • Teachers use these resources to deliver excellent small-group instructions in the classroom for each child.
  • The opportunity to have a student in the class for more than one school year strengthens student/teacher/parent relationships and facilitates positive school experiences.
  • It provides an environment that promotes the physical, social, emotional and cognitive development of students.
  • A multiage setting provides frequent opportunities for development of student leadership.

A recent Canadian study of multi-age classes all over North America concluded that “students in multi-grade classes tended to be higher or better than those in single-grade classes in the following affective areas: study habits, social interaction, self-motivation, cooperation, and attitudes toward school.”
